From Humble Beginnings to Wall Street Stardom
Catherine D. Wood's journey to financial stardom began with a solid foundation in economics. She earned her Bachelor of Science degree in finance and economics from the University of Southern California in 1981. Her early career included roles at Jennison Associates and Tupelo Capital Management, where she honed her skills in macroeconomic analysis and investment management.
After gaining valuable experience, Wood founded ARK Invest in 2014 with a vision to focus solely on disruptive innovation. She recognized the transformative potential of emerging technologies and saw a gap in the market for investment strategies dedicated to capturing this growth. This forward-thinking approach quickly set ARK Invest apart from traditional investment firms.
The ARK of Disruptive Innovation: Wood's Investment Philosophy
At the core of Cathie Wood's investment strategy lies the concept of "disruptive innovation." She identifies companies that are poised to revolutionize existing industries or create entirely new markets through technological advancements. This involves a deep understanding of technological trends and a willingness to invest in companies that may not yet be profitable but have significant long-term growth potential.
Key elements of Wood's investment philosophy include:
- Long-term focus: Wood emphasizes a long-term investment horizon, often five years or more, allowing disruptive companies the time needed to realize their full potential.
- Concentrated portfolios: ARK Invest's ETFs typically hold a relatively small number of stocks, reflecting a high conviction in the chosen companies.
- Active management: Wood and her team actively manage their portfolios, adjusting holdings based on ongoing research and market dynamics.
- Transparency: ARK Invest is known for its transparency, regularly sharing its research and investment rationale with the public.
Notable Successes and Controversies
Cathie Wood's bold bets on companies like Tesla, Square (now Block), and Teladoc during their early stages have generated impressive returns for ARK Invest's ETFs, catapulting her to fame in the investment world. Her prescient call on Tesla's potential, in particular, solidified her reputation as a visionary investor.
However, Wood's aggressive investment style has also drawn criticism. Her concentrated portfolios and focus on high-growth, often volatile stocks have led to periods of significant underperformance, particularly during market downturns. Critics argue that her approach carries substantial risk and that her past successes may not be repeatable.
The 2022 market correction posed a significant challenge for Wood's strategy, with many of her high-growth holdings experiencing substantial declines. This led to intense scrutiny from skeptics, who questioned the sustainability of her investment approach in a changing market environment.
The Cathie Wood Effect and Impact on the Financial Landscape
Despite the controversies, Cathie Wood's influence on the financial landscape is undeniable. Her focus on disruptive innovation has brought attention to companies and technologies that might otherwise have been overlooked by traditional investors. The "Cathie Wood effect" refers to the market-moving power of her investment decisions, with her trades often influencing the share prices of the companies she targets.
Wood's success has also inspired a new generation of investors interested in technology and innovation. Her transparent approach to investing has made complex concepts more accessible to the general public, contributing to greater interest in the stock market and the potential of disruptive technologies.

Focus Areas of ARK Invest
ARK Invest's thematic approach focuses on several key areas of disruptive innovation, including:
- Genomic Revolution: Advancements in gene editing and DNA sequencing.
- Autonomous Technology & Robotics: Self-driving cars, drones, and automation.
- Artificial Intelligence: Machine learning, deep learning, and AI-powered applications.
- Next Generation Internet: Cloud computing, blockchain, and the Internet of Things.
- Fintech Innovation: Digital wallets, mobile payments, and decentralized finance.
- Space Exploration: Commercial space travel, satellite technology, and space resource utilization.
